Letters received 14 Decr 1790
-A4. No answer D. + J. Welton Cherry tree Alley
Bunhill Row
Narrow-silk
weaver - Enquiries
-B.4 D. + M. Walsh Blackman Street
Borough
Enquiries
-C4 D. + G. Steadford Knightsbridge
Boot. & Shoe-
making. Works well
has seen vicisitudes
See D4. cond. fol 18
-227 D No answer — Alexr Henderson
J: Morris Aberdeen
Rope-making
Stocking-making
Linen Yarn manufacturing -
Yarn into
Cloth but few days before
-228 D + Geo. Spark Elgin N. Britain
Clock & Watch making
-229 D + J. Niblo Stranrawer Galloway shire
N.B{Stocking-making
instructive - character
- 230 D + W. Collyhoam Edinburgh
Linen manufacture
Cotton Worsted - Weavers for
consumers.
- 231 D + Margaret Harris Crediton , Devon
Makes serges &
understands training
& Scool-teachers -
would serve for 8' a week
- her husband a
- 232 No answer +— J. Mason York
Recommends Linen
Manufacture - not taking little room & would
mention a capital hand
- 233 D. + W.W. Stockport Agr
Manchester manufacture
would employ 4-year old
- is healthy - would go
- but takes up considerable
room
- 234 No answer — Manch Rob. Hindley Manchester
Childrens Pump
making
- 235 D. + {Joseph Deane
Philip Travis Sheffield
Cutlery - Turning
& Steam-engine making -
& recommend
horn-button-making
- 236 D + J. Stearn Topsham
Woollen manufactory
- 237 D. + Tho'. Stainsby Junr Derby Agr
Frame-work - knittg
Can manage great
many families -
Boys & Girls get bread in
6 or 8 weeks
A 10-year old makes a
pair of stockings
& seams them in 4 days.
